TASTE OF CHERRY

Winner of the Palme D'Or at Cannes
1997, TASTE OF CHERRY is a deep
philosophical study about a man who
is so tired of life that he wants to commit
suicide. Cruising the outskirts of Tehran,
Mr Badii searches for an accomplice who is willing to bury him after he is dead. He is not successful until he finally strikes a bargain with a museum guard. But before the guard agrees to the deed, he wants to know why Mr Badii is so desperate to die...

10 ON TEN

10 ON TEN is an extraordinary master-
class that proffers ten fascinating lessons on filmmaking by one of the world's most influential directors. With a single camera fixed inside a car, Kiraostami drives across the hills surrounding Tehran - the setting for TASTE OF CHERRY - and imparts a series of fascinating insights into his method of filmmaking...
